Where Do You Put Meat Thermometer In Whole Chicken. The thermometer should be inserted at least an inch deep into the meat for an accurate reading. The most accurate way to check the doneness of a whole chicken is to insert the meat thermometer into the thickest part of the chicken, typically. **the optimal place to insert a meat thermometer in a whole chicken is in the thickest part of the thigh, avoiding the bone.** the thigh is the. The best place to insert a probe into a whole chicken is deep into the breast. The thickest part of the breast meat is the best location to measure the temperature. The recommended internal temperature for cooked chicken is 165f, but it’s important to know where to place the temperature probe in a whole chicken to get an accurate reading.
